GH Recaps Week of March 26, 2007
Friday, March 30, 2007
On the docks, Jason told Skye he doesn't blame her for Alan's death, but would not offer her or Lorenzo protection from Sonny. "You heartless bastard," she replied. Jason mentioned that if she continues to interfere on Alcazar's behalf, she will be dealt with.
At the coffeehouse, Sonny accused Lorenzo of faking his brain injury and taunted him over hiding behind Skye's skirt. Sonny branded him a coward for letting Skye take all the risks running his business. Alcazar struggled to keep his temper in check and his ruse alive. When Skye burst in to stand up for her man, she tried to use the old you-can't-hurt-a-woman routine. Sonny deflated that argument by bringing up the late Faith Rosco and pointed out that by getting involved in the business, Skye had made herself a target. Afterward, Ric paid a visit to Sonny and asked his brother not to go after Alcazar. Ric talked of his desire to be a good father and made a a plea for peace on behalf of all their children. However, Sonny was skeptical of his brother's sincerity.
At Wyndemere, Alexis was stunned to catch Nikolas and Robin in a clinch on the couch. They announced that they're in a relationship now as a lurking Mr. Craig looked on. Alexis said she's not one to judge. She asked Nik if she could bring Kristina by later to pick wildflowers for a school project. He said of course. After Alexis left, Craig emerged from hiding and said the duo needs to be more convincing in their lies. They argued that nobody who knows them would fall for the act, but Craig insisted they keep it up. He also suggested that if they do some method acting and really show passion, Robin and Nikolas just might fall in love for real. When he left the room, Robin and Nik secretly plotted to find a way out of their precarious situation by outsmarting the nefarious Mr. Craig.
Outside Kelly's Jax and Carly argued about Sonny again. Jax said he didn't want to give up on them. Carly insisted that after Jax's stunt with Alexis to make her jealous that she has had enough — they're through. Never one to say never, Jax used a little fancy wordplay to get Carly to attend a black-tie function with him at Metro Court. Figuring he was up to something, she turned him down, but later relented. All glammed up, Jax's had arranged a prom-like, yet romantic setting for two with candles, tons of balloons, flowers and a pretty table.
At the hospital, Patrick asked out Kelly but she realized that he just wants to get back at Robin and said she won't be his rebound girl. She handed him the phone to call Robin, but he responded that he's done trying to understand her actions when she refuses to open up to him. Meanwhile, Robin fretted to Nik that Patrick was probably hitting on every nurse at the hospital. She then called G.H. to make sure they put a rush on the "tox screen" she wanted. Craig walked in and smirked. He again reminded her to do as he says or else she'll be responsible for Nik's death. Afterward, Robin advised Nikolas not to be too mouthy with Craig... Patrick unloaded to Kelly about Robin. Kelly encouraged him to pursue the romance, but he felt it was too late and blamed himself for losing her.
Inside Kelly's, Lulu literally bumped into Scott. It wasn't a pleasant exchange. She blamed him for Laura being in Shadybrook. Scott confronted a puzzled Lulu about the blackmail threat he received. She ordered him to keep his distance or else, but he countered that she doesn't have as much leverage as she thinks. Ms. Spencer stormed off. Meanwhile, a knowing Maxie was confident that Scott would never do anything to hurt Lulu. Coop told Maxie and Logan they should abandon their blackmail scheme but they refused.
Jason pulled a gun on Spinelli when the nerd surprised him in Carly and Jax's abandoned club, The Cellar. Spinelli pulled a Matrix-like move which led a puzzled Jason to ask if it was a "spasm." He warned his quirky protegé never to sneak up on him. Spinelli launched into a spiel about what a great team they are, however Jason said he doesn't want him to get hurt. Later, Jason met with Sonny and suggested they use the abandoned site in their business dealings, as no one would think to check it out. Sonny was worried, both about the ambush possibilities and dragging Carly into the business.
Later in the afternoon, Alexis and Kristina arrived at Wyndemere to pick flowers but their mommy/daughter day quickly turned to disaster when a weakened Alexis collapsed. Kristina ran off to get help and encountered Mr. Craig.
Alcazar made arrangements for a secret meeting.

Thursday, March 29, 2007
At the penthouse, Amelia sat down with Sam and manipulated her into opening up about her past and how she and Jason got together. Sam got nervous at the thought of having to appear on-camera again but Amelia allayed her fears. At Metro Court, Sam went on with the press conference announcing her place on EVERYDAY HEROES. Then, a technician gave Amelia a photo of a woman who looked just like Sam.
Milo reluctantly let Spinelli pass to see Jason at the coffeehouse. "Game on, Giambetti," spit Spinelli. "Game on," the hunky bodyguard replied. Spinelli then attempted to get some romantic advice from his mentor. "You're wise in all things, Stone Cold," Spinelli implored. "You are a true chick magnet." "Listen," Jason responded. Spinelli waited for more but got nothing. Jason clarified: "The simple act of listening is what counts." Spinelli was bowled over by the wisdom, but Jason pushed aside Spinelli's attempt to hug it out.
At Kelly's, Lulu and Logan attempted to have a civil conversation but their egos tended to take over. Maxie spied on the twosome talking and asked Coop if Logan could be trusted. "It depends," he noted. Maxie fretted about her blackmail scheme, then reminded Coop that she'd snag a copy of the police entrance exam for him. However, she was still stumped as to his true motivation and worried about his safety. Meanwhile, Lulu told Logan that Maxie's not to be trusted and mentioned her multiple boyfriends. However, Logan made it clear that he's not in the running and left the diner.
At Wyndemere, Robin interrupted Patrick's interrogation of Nikolas. "Last chance, Robin," he leveled. "What is going on?" Robin replied there was nothing left to say. She just needed a new place to live. At wits' end, Patrick told Robin that he was done and stormed out. "Bravo!" declared Mr. Craig as he came out of hiding. He thanked them both for their wonderful performances.
Carly saw Skye and Alcazar enter the Metro Court lobby and ordered them to leave the premises. Carly and Skye got into an argument. Carly threatened to sue them for their part in the hostage crisis that decimated her lobby. Skye pointed out Lorenzo's condition but Carly wasn't sympathetic. The fracas escalated to name calling and just as Skye was about to strike Carly, Lorenzo and Sonny restrained her. Lorenzo's sudden move caught the eye of bystanders. Sonny noted his foe's suddenly improved reflexes and asked Skye and Alcazar to leave without any further fuss. The duo spitefully complied. As Sonny and Carly discussed the Alcazar's, Jax entered, saw Carly and Sonny talking and left. Carly ran after him.
Patrick ran into Alexis at Kelly's and was at a loss over Robin's strange behavior. Alexis didn't believe anything was going on between Robin and Nikolas but Patrick insisted he didn't care anymore. Alexis ran into Jax, and an eavesdropping Carly heard the truth that nothing had happened between Alexis and Jax the other evening. Carly came out of hiding, furious she'd been duped into thinking something had. Jax said he did it to prove Carly was jealous, a charge she unconvincingly denied.
On the docks, Skye demanded to know why Ric didn't arrest Sonny for shooting Lorenzo. He replied by telling Skye to advise Alcazar that the next time he tries to shoot Corinthos, "Don't miss."
Sonny told Jason that Skye is running Alcazar's business but suspected Lorenzo might be faking the extent of his injury (as did Ric). Later, Skye went to Jason and, beseeching Alan's name, asked Jason to protect her and Lorenzo from Sonny. Separately, Alcazar went to Sonny with the same request, but Sonny said, "Am I supposed to buy this act?"
At the hospital, Patrick asked out a staffer while at Wyndemere, Alexis walked in on Nikolas and Robin in a clinch.

Wednesday, March 28, 2007
At Wyndemere, Mr. Craig announced the second part of his devious plan. For his own amusement, he demanded that Robin and Nikolas pretend they've fallen in love. Nik and Robin scoffed, then Robin left to go to work. At the hospital, she ignored Patrick, much to his frustration. Robin snuck a sample of the poison to have it analyzed.
At the hospital, Monica and Noah were upset that Dr. Ford instituted a new policy that turned away patients without insurance. Monica told him she plans to vie for the Chief of Staff job but Noah worried that Russell was gaining support. Noah had Patrick and Robin sign a petition against Dr. Ford's new policy.
Patrick went to seek Alexis's help in finding out what's going on with Robin and Nikolas. She acknowledged that her nephew has been acting strange lately and agreed to check it out. She met up with Nik and asked what the deal was. He said he and Emily were slowing things down and everything was fine. Alexis noticed Nik wasn't quite himself and looked awful. Craig walked in and said, "That's because of me." He explained that their big business deal is a secret, hence he's staying at Wyndemere. Alexis was suspicious and wondered if "Mr. Brosnan" worked for Helena. Nik assured her he doesn't. The men then excused themselves to get back to work. Nik got a call stating that it would take approximately one month to get Craig his new identity.
At Metro Court, Max warned Coop not to screw up Sonny's plan to infiltrate the PCPD. Scott entered and asked Coop if the police were asking questions about him. Coop said they were there for a purse-snatching. Maxie saw the men talking and got nervous but Scott didn't suspect that they were the ones blackmailing him. Lucky wished Coop luck on the entrance exam. When Coop voiced concern about passing, Maxie said she could help. She offered to steal a copy of the test. Afterward, Logan sent Scott another blackmail text message.
At Kelly's, Elizabeth picked up on Lulu's snotty attitude towards her. Lucky arrived and broke up the icy conversation. Liz and Lucky headed off to a birthing class. Then, "the blonde one" vented her frustration to Sonny. Mike came by the table and warned Spinelli to stay away from his brownie batter. Lulu then mentioned that Sam slept with Ric, grossing Spinelli out. Lulu wanted so badly to spill Liz's secret, but was afraid for Lucky's sobriety. Dillon and Milo entered. Milo said it was okay with him if she wants to date all three boys. The men then argued. Lulu announced they'd all have a trial date with each suitor and then make her decision. Mike had the boys choose numbers to determine the order of their dates. Lulu demanded that their be no more arguing between the boys; they agreed.
Amelia barged past Jason into the penthouse with an entire crew, prepared to give Sam a makeover. When a makeup artist attempted to work on Jason, Sam had a conniption fit and barked that Jason is not a part of this endeavor or else she walks. Amelia conceded. Sam wasn't used to be so pampered. Amelia's chat about the topic of self defense tactics brought up memories of a shooting for Sam, leaving her visibly upset. Amelia grinned.
Jason showed up at the coffeehouse and found Spinelli on his laptop at Sonny's desk. Spinelli gave Jason one more chance before he deleted the paternity test results from the hospital computer. Jason didn't change his mind so Spinelli went ahead with the procedure. Spinelli asked Jason if he wanted him to search for the ultrasound, but Jason refused. Jason vented his frustration about his situation and stormed out. He ran into Elizabeth and Cameron at the park. Seeing Jason with Cam got Liz upset but she remained convinced that they made the right decision to keep mum.
Jason returned home to Sam, only to be interrupted by Amelia again.... Patrick showed up at Wyndemere to see Nikolas. Craig hid nearby with his gun poised.

Tuesday, March 27, 2007
At the hospital, Patrick was angry with Robin's plan to move into Wyndemere and demanded an explanation. "Trust me on this one," she asked. Patrick suspected that Robin was keeping something from him. She refused to say anything more and stormed off.
At Metro Court, a hotel guest recognized Sam from her TV appearance. He was very excited to meet a TV star. Amelia arrived and Sam once again declined her offer to star in her own reality show, EVERYDAY HEROES. Amelia continued the hard sell, citing Sam's high TVQ, but Sam remained resolute.
At the coffeehouse, Jason walked in on Sonny and Carly's lip lock. He turned around and left, as did a guilt-ridden Carly. She headed over to Metro Court, where business was brisk on the hotel's reopening night. After Jax did a local TV interview, the reporters then went after Sam. Carly was angry that Sam's heroics were being publicized in the media, possibly showing the hotel in a bad light. Jax knew she was upset about more than that. Carly avoided Jax's attempt to kiss her and left. After Sam's interview concluded, Amelia congratulated Sam on her poise and said she's better than just being a plain old desk clerk. "Have an exciting career and you can help millions of people at the same time," she insisted. Sam finally caved and agreed to Amelia's offer. "This is going to change you life," Amelia commented as they shook hands.
At Kelly's, Maxie and Lulu's flurry of insults quickly exploded into an all-out brawl, leaving Coop and Logan to keep the warring gals apart. Once in their corners, the women chewed out the guys and Lulu took off. Logan was happy for Coop upon hearing his news about joining the police force and thought about applying for Coop's security job at Metro Court. Maxie was furious and believed there was more behind Coop's rash decision than meets the eye. Later, Lulu confronted Logan and wanted to know about his connection to Maxie. He asked her to keep her drama to herself. Just then, Milo showed up and Lulu proclaimed him her boyfriend in front of Logan. Then, Dillon and Spinelli entered. Logan took off, while the three boys bickered over who was Lulu's beau.
At Wyndemere, Mr. Craig reminded Nikolas not to act up or he'll die from the poison. To emphasize his threat, he mentioned slaughtering Nik's loved ones. Later, Robin returned, and found Nik near death. Craig kept her in her place by mercilessly dangling Nik's life in front of her. He then threatened to make Patrick a paraplegic.
At the penthouse, Jason flashed back on his talk with Elizabeth about keeping the baby's paternity a secret and sighed. Then, Sonny caught up with Jason and wanted to know why Carly was acting so squirrely. Jason informed Sonny that Carly slept with Jax. Sonny was upset. He sought out Max, who stood his ground and refused to divulge any info about Mrs. C. "I try and treat Carly with respect," Max said. "Boss, maybe you should try it sometime."
At the police station, Maxie tried to talk Coop out of applying to the force, but to no avail. Ric told Coop that he seems like a good candidate. Patrick then showed up and told Mac that something was wrong with Robin. Mac listened to Patrick but didn't see the problem.
Carly arrived home to find Lulu, who asked her for dating advice. Carly told her cousin to take things slow. "Don't make promises you can't keep," she advised. Lulu left and Sonny came over. He asked Carly to have some faith in them. "I'm asking you to stop, listen to your heart and come back to me," he declared.
Spinelli returned to the penthouse, where Jason thanked him for attending the wedding and helping to keep the paternity secret. Spinelli tried to convince "Stone Cold" to come clean, but Jason wouldn't budge. Their conversation halted when Sam came home to tell Jason about her new job. She told Jason she was taking it. Meanwhile, Amelia was on the phone making queries about Angela Monroe and several other female names.
Spinelli, Dillon and Milo teamed up to learn more about Logan. Lulu met up with the trio and tried to be honest with them. Admitting that she cared for the boys, she yelled that she'd either date all of them or none of them — their choice.

Monday, March 26, 2007
At Wyndemere, Nikolas was furious that Mr. Craig had dragged Robin into his nefarious scheme. As she treated his shoulder wound at gunpoint, Craig ordered them to comply with his wishes or he would kill their loved ones. Robin explained that she'd come to see Nik about staying at Wyndemere when Craig showed his face. Craig informed Robin about the poison he had injected into Nikolas and advised her to stick around or he'd let Nik die. When Craig's head was turned, Robin grabbed a vial of the poison for testing. As Robin left to go home and pack, Craig told her that the vial she'd grabbed was a ruse. It would do her no good.
At the coffeehouse, Sonny confronted Coop about his involvement in the Metro Court hostage crisis and blackmailed him into becoming a cop. Sonny explained that Coop is to make himself a model officer so he'll be placed in Ric's task force and he'll be able to feed Sonny information from the D.A.'s office. Coop was hesitant but Sonny pointed out that if Sonny had no use for Coop, he'd already be dead. Sonny ordered him to tell no one of their talk and ordered him out.
Carly walked in on a warm hug between Jax and Alexis. "What are you two doing?" she asked. Alexis played on Carly's insecurities and hinted that there was more to their embrace than met the eye. Carly grew enraged and stormed out. Jax and Alexis laughed that Carly fell for their ruse, but as Alexis pointed out, for her to get that upset, she must really care for Jax. He pondered the point.
At Kelly's, Lulu asked Jason if he was sure that staying out of his own child's life was the right thing to do. She suggested that they all share custody but citing what happened when Michael was young, Jason shot down the idea. Across the diner, Georgie lent Patrick a sympathetic ear as he kvetched about his fight with Robin. He asked Georgie to help drive her out of the Scorpio house. She didn't think it would work but said Patrick had her support.
At the Spencer house, Lucky and Elizabeth cleaned up from their earlier wedding service. Lulu entered, interrupting the newlyweds' passionate kiss. She promised to grab her things and clear out. In a moment alone, Lulu warned Elizabeth to treat her brother right. After retrieving her overnight bag, Lulu overheard Liz talking to the baby. Before Lulu could say anything, Lucky re-entered the room and Lulu headed out.
Maxie was worried to find out that Coop had left his shift early at the Metro Court. She met up with him at Kelly's, where she was surprised to learn he'd stopped by the police academy for an application. Maxie was skeptical of Coop's newfound desire to be a cop and, citing Jesse's death, begged him not to go through with his plans.
Mike came to visit Sonny, who automatically assumed that his pop needed money. Mike was ready to leave when Sonny asked him to stay. He apologized and stated that Jason's ordeal with losing Alan made Sonny re-evaluate the relationship he has with his father. Mike was pleased, and advised his son not to give up on Carly. Just then, Carly arrived and Mike quickly excused himself.
Jason took a trip to the Quartermaine crypt, where he apologized to AJ and vented about his baby dilemma with Liz.... Patrick was furious to learn of Robin's plan to move in with Nikolas.... Maxie's claws came out when she caught Coop talking to Lulu.... Alexis advised Jax to stop playing games and come clean with Carly.... Nikolas feigned sickness to attack Mr. Craig.... Sonny and Carly shared a passionate kiss.
